About this property
Price Improvement! This property is situated on a great corner lot, spanning almost 1 acre. Being on a corner lot provides dual frontage, which can enhance curb appeal and visibility. The property features a 3-car carport built on a concrete slab, providing shelter for vehicles. Additionally, there’s a workshop/storage area—perfect for DIY projects or extra storage space. The house itself offers 2 bedrooms and 1 bathroom. With approximately 1351 square feet, it’s a cozy yet comfortable space. Well-Maintained, which is always a plus. A few updates could make it even more perfect. Greenhouse and Extra Carport: An additional greenhouse adds charm and potential for gardening enthusiasts there are several Pecan trees on the property. Plus, there’s an extra 2-car carport—ideal for accommodating guests or additional vehicles. New A/C system installed in 2022, ensuring comfort during hot Texas summers. Lake Views: Imagine waking up to views of the lake from the front yard. It’s a serene and picturesque setting. Despite the lake being down, there are 4 parks and 2 boa tramps nearby. You can explore the shoreline and discover what has been uncovered. In summary, this property offers a great balance between permanence and weekend getaways. The house is currently on a well but community water is also available. Whether you’re looking for a peaceful home or a retreat, it has plenty to offer! ??????

Learn About the Market: Opportunity in Texas




Explore
Texas
Living in Texas means access to four of the nation’s most dynamic metro economies — Dallas–Fort Worth’s corporate and logistics powerhouse, Houston’s global energy and medical hub, Austin’s tech-driven and culturally iconic Live Music Capital of the World, and San Antonio’s historic yet steadily expanding military and healthcare center. The state blends economic scale with cultural significance, rooted in independence, entrepreneurship, and a strong sense of place — from Friday night football to world-renowned barbecue and music festivals. For homebuyers, Texas offers comparatively attainable housing, no personal income tax, and master-planned communities built around space and convenience; for investors, continued population growth, business relocation, and diversified industries create sustained demand across urban cores, suburbs, and emerging secondary markets.
